[发明专利]一种可追踪的泛在电力物联网身份认证方法有效

专利信息
申请号: 201910471000.2 申请日: 2019-05-31
公开(公告)号: CN110266492B 公开(公告)日: 2023-06-09
发明(设计)人: 彭伟;郑海涛;白霞;史振鄞;程明;向剑峰;何科峰 申请(专利权)人: 中国能源建设集团甘肃省电力设计院有限公司
主分类号: H04L9/30 分类号: H04L9/30;H04L9/32;H04L9/40
代理公司: 甘肃省知识产权事务中心代理有限公司 62100 代理人: 刘继春
地址: 730050 甘肃*** 国省代码: 甘肃;62
权利要求书: 查看更多 说明书: 查看更多
摘要: 随着泛在电力物联网的持续发展,大量具有自我标识、感知和智能处理能力的物理实体在接入网络时,必然面临着安全身份认证问题。本发明利用公钥密码学提供了一种可追踪的泛在电力物联网身份认证方法,基于身份的泛在电力物联网系统系统初始化后,用户和PKG交互得到用户私钥(s1,S2)和用户公钥(Q1,Q2);用户通过私钥对消息m进行签名操作,得到该用户关于消息m的数字签名;认证者收到消息m及其数字签名后进用户身份认证,若通过验证,说明该用户身份合法,认证成功;否则为非法用户,身份认证失败。被伪造者可以提供证据,有效的追踪伪造者。本发明基于身份的无可信PKG技术,在解决密钥托管问题的同时实现身份安全认证;具有较高的认证效率和不可伪造性。
搜索关键词: 一种 追踪 电力 联网 身份 认证 方法
【主权项】:
1.一种可追踪的泛在电力物联网身份认证方法,其特征在于:基于身份的泛在电力物联网系统系统初始化后,用户和PKG交互得到用户私钥(s1,S2)和用户公钥(Q1,Q2);用户通过私钥对消息m进行签名操作,得到该用户关于消息m的数字签名;认证者收到消息m及其数字签名后进用户身份认证,若通过验证,说明该用户身份合法,认证成功;否则为非法用户,身份认证失败;假设基于身份的泛在电力物联网系统中存在私钥生成中心PKG、认证者C、系统用户Bob,Bob的公开身份用id表示;设G1是由整数P生成的循环加法群,群G1的阶为素数q;G2是具有相同阶q的乘法循环群;双线性映射e:G1×G1→G2;具体步骤如下:步骤1、系统初始化:系统私钥生成中心PKG任取整数是整数循环群,计算过程如下;步骤1.1、计算得到系统公钥QPKG=sPKGP;步骤1.2、选择强无碰撞哈希函数H1和H2,其中步骤1.3、sPKG作为系统私钥被PKG秘密保存,以下参数{G1,G2,e,P,q,QPKG,H1,H2}公开并广播;步骤2、用户密钥生成:系统内每个合法用户的身份信息都公开且唯一的,假定id表示选定用户Bob的公开身份,根据公开的系统参数,计算过程如下:步骤2.1、用户Bob随机选取作为其部分私钥;步骤2.2、用户Bob计算出部分公钥Q1其中Q1=s1P,并把它发送给PKG;步骤2.3、PKG计算出S2=sPKGQ2,其中Q2=H1(id,Q1),并将S2发送给用户Bob;步骤2.4、用户Bob得到了他的私钥(s1,S2)和他的公钥(Q1,Q2),私钥需用户秘密保存,公钥对系统成员公开并广播;步骤3、用户数字签名:假定m为被签名的消息,用户Bob执行以下步骤:步骤3.1、随机选取一个整数步骤3.2、计算U=kP,r=H2(m,U);步骤3.3、计算V=rs1Q2+rS2=r(s1Q2+S2);将以上计算结果(U,V)作为用户Bob对消息m的签名;步骤4、用户身份认证:当认证者C收到消息m及用户Bob对m的签名(U,V)后,根据公开参数及Bob的公钥(Q1,Q2),执行以下验证算法:步骤4.1、计算l=H2(m,U),T=Q1+QPKG;步骤4.2、检验e(V,P)=e(Q2,T)l是否成立,若该式成立则通过身份认证,否则失败。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国能源建设集团甘肃省电力设计院有限公司,未经中国能源建设集团甘肃省电力设计院有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/patent/201910471000.2/,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top